Life Care Center of Valparaiso is a skilled nursing home and rehabilitation facility in Valparaiso, Indiana, offering short-term rehabilitation, long-term care, and post-operative recovery. The community is located minutes away from Porter Health System locations.
The facility provides 24-hour skilled nursing care with an emphasis on inpatient and outpatient rehabilitation. Treatments include Closed Pulse Irrigation wound care and VitalStim therapy, delivered by an in-house team of therapists and nurses who create individualized care plans based on each resident's personal needs and goals.
Staff members across nursing, physical and occupational therapy, social work, dietary, housekeeping, and activities are described as compassionate and attentive. The community emphasizes a warm, welcoming environment where interactions between staff and residents are prioritized throughout the facility.

My husband was admitted after a 15 day hospital stay, on March 22, 2026. He stayed at LCC for 6 weeks. He was admitted because he was on iv antibotics due to being septic. He was not able to sit upright, stand or walk. He revieved both OT and PT 6 days a week and within a week, he was in a wheelchair, standing and rolling from side to side. He walked out of the facility today and got in our truck by himself. The care he recieved was remarkable. The facility is clean and comfortable. He had many who helped him, and treated him well, but there are a few who really stick out. Angie was one of his nurses, and how she cared for him and advocated for him, it was like he was related to her, she cared so much. Jake is a CNA and his wife Ashley is a CNA/QMA, both are meant for these jobs,they provide compassionate care and were so available and accommodating, took into account John pain level, and always did what was best for him. The Social workers, Tasha and Tonya are the best, and did everything they could to make things easier, and less stressful for us. The employee who sticks out the most is a CNA named Dwayne. This man is a true gem. He works his tail off, never stops, never makes you feel bad for asking for anything. He is professional and mixes this with caring. I wish this man was my neighbor because im sure he is like this with everyone he comes across. Housekeeping, dietary, admissions and activities, also has great employees and i wish I remembered more names. If for any reason anyone in our family needed a long or short term facility, this would be the place. Thank you Life Care Center, John is now home with the ones who love him most, because of your capable care

Source: CMS Care Compare, public federal data covering certified nursing facilities, refreshed monthly. Citations range from A (least serious) to L (most serious) on the federal scope and severity scale. Most citations are corrected quickly; review the details and ask the community about anything that concerns you.
